Hello all, I've got a 7ec with 90 and I'm puting it on edo 1400 floats. The problem is i dont know which prop to get a Sensenich 76ak-2-42 or 76ak-2-40? Does any one have any opinions on this or have one these prop's are your plane. I would sure like to hear what kind of rpm you are getting. thanks

Albert:

I have that prop in a 42 pitch. I purchased it as a 44 but had two inches taken out after a few months.

On floats, I think the 40 pitch would be very nice. I've considered taking another two inches off, even on wheels. I rarely make long trips and really like short-field work. I think the 90hp Cub uses this prop with a 38 pitch.

My 7EC went from 2250 rpm wide-open throttle in cruise to redline at WOT. The throttle can come back nearly halfway to stay under 2300rpm.

The Champ goes faster with a 42 than it did with a 44!

edit to add: Static RPM is around 2250, with ~2300 climb rpm at 60 mph.
